/* Body */

BODY {

        margin: 0px 0px 0px 0px;

        background-color : #ffffff;

        color : #000000;

        }



td,tr,p,div {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 11px;

        color: #333333;

        }



h4 {

        color: #333333; font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 16px; font-weight: bold;

        }



h5 {

        color: #333333; font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 14px; font-weight: bold;

        }



h6 {

        color: #333333; font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 12px; font-weight: bold;

        }



/* Links */

a:link, a:visited {

        font-size: 11px; color: #333333; text-decoration: none;

        font-family:  Tahoma, Verdana, Arial, Helvetica, sans-serif;
        
        font-weight: bold;

        }



a:hover {

        color: #C30000;        text-decoration: none;

        }



/* Horizontal Line */

hr {

        background: #666666; height:2px; border: 1px inset;

        }











/* --Default Class Settings-- */





a.mainlevel:link, a.mainlevel:visited, a.mainmenu:link, a.mainmenu:visited {

        font-size: 11px;

        color: #000000;

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-weight: bold;



        }



a.mainlevel:hover, a.mainmenu:hover {

        font-size: 11px;

        color: #666666;

        text-decoration: underline;

        font-weight: bold;



        }



a.sublevel:hover {

        color: #666666; 

        text-decoration: underline;

        }



a.sublevel:link, a.sublevel:visited {

        color: #333333; font-family: Trebuchet MS, Verdana, Geneva, Arial, Helvetica, serif;

        font-weight: normal;

}



table.moduletable {

        margin: 0px 0px 0px 0px;

        width: 95%;

        border-left: solid 0px #000000;

        border-right: solid 0px #000000;

        border-top: solid 0px #000000;

        border-bottom: solid 0px #000000;

	background-color:#FFFFFF

        

        }



table.moduletable th {

  font-size        : 11px;

  font-weight      : bold;

  color            : #778899;

  text-align       : center;

  width            : 100%;

}



table.moduletable td {

        font-size: 10px;

        font-weight: normal;

        }



/* Content - Sections & Categories */

.contentpane {





        }



.contentpaneopen {



        }



.contentheading {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 13px;

        font-weight: bold;

         color: #778899;

        text-align:left;

        }



.contentdescription {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 11px;

        color: #000000;

        text-align: left;

        }



.pathway {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 9px;

         color: #000000;

        }





/* Links */

a.blogsection:link, a.blogsection:visited {

        color: #556B2F; text-decoration: none; font-weight: normal;

        font-family:  Tahoma, Verdana, Arial, Helvetica, sans-serif;

        }



a.blogsection:hover {

        color: #000000;        text-decoration: none;

        }



a.pathway:link, a.pathway:visited {

        color: #000000; text-decoration: none; font-weight: normal;        font-size: 9px;

        font-family:  Tahoma, Verdana, Arial, Helvetica, sans-serif;

        }



a.pathway:hover {

        color:#C21128;

        text-decoration: underline;

        }



a.weblinks:link, a.weblinks:visited {

        color: #556B2F; text-decoration: none; font-weight: normal;

        font-family:  Tahoma, Verdana, Arial, Helvetica, sans-serif;

        }



a.weblinks:hover {

        color: #C30000;        text-decoration: none;

        }



a.readon:link, a.readon:visited {

        color: #556B2F; text-decoration: none; font-weight: normal;

        font-family:  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 10px;

        }



a.readon:hover {

        color: #C30000;

        text-decoration: none;

        }



.moduleheading {

        font: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 11px;

        font-weight: bold;

        color: #ffffff

        text-align: left;

        height: 22px;

        line-height: 22px;

        white-space: nowrap;

        width: 100%;

        background-color: transparent;

        background-image: url(http://www.iserve.ch/mambo4_59/templates/daydream_green/images/com_title_bg.png);

        background-repeat: no-repeat;

        text-indent: 12px;

        }



.componentheading {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 13px;

        font-weight: bold;

         color: #778899;

        text-align:left;

        }



.boxheading {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 13px;

        font-weight: bold;

         color: #000000;

        text-align:left;

        }



.button {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-style: normal;

        font-weight: bold;

        font-size: 11px;

        background: #e8e8e8;

        color: #000000;

        border-style: solid;

        border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px;

        }



.inputbox {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 11px;

        font-weight: bold;

        color: #333333;

        background: #ffffff;

        border: 1px solid;

        }



.slogan {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 18px;

        font-weight: bold;

         color: #f0f8ff;

        }



.searchsite {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 15px;

        font-weight: bold;

         color: #ffffff;

        }



/** category text format and links **/

.category {

        color: #000000; font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 11px; font-weight: bold; text-decoration: none;

        }



a.category:link, a.category:visited {

        color: #000000; font-weight: bold;

        }



a.category:hover {

        color: #C30000;

        }



.poll {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 10px;

        color: #000000;

        line-height: 14px

        }



.sectiontableentry1 {

        background-color : #ffffff;

        }



.sectiontableentry2 {

        background-color : #ffffff;

        }



.sectiontableheader {

        background-color : #ffffff;

        color : #333333;

        font-weight : bold;

        }



.small {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 10px;

        color: #556B2F;

        text-decoration: none;

        font-weight: normal;

        }



.createdate {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 10px;

        color: #556B2F;

        text-decoration: none;

        font-weight: normal;

        }



.modifydate {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 10px;

        color: #808080;

        text-decoration: none;

        font-weight: normal;

        }



ul {

        margin: 0px 0px 0px 0px;

        }

//

li {

        list-style: inside url(images/M_images/arrow.png) 3px;

        list-style-image: url(images/M_images/arrow.png);

        }



.fase4rdf {

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        font-size: 11px; color: #000000; font-weight: normal;

        }



a.fase4rdf:link {

        font-size: 11px; font-weight: normal; color: #556B2F;

        }



a.fase4rdf:hover {

        font-weight: bold; color: #808080;

        }



table.searchintro {

          background-color: #ffffff;

        }



table.contact {

        background-color: #ffffff;

        }



table.contact td.icons {

        background-color: #ffffff;

        }



table.contact td.details {

        background-color: #ffffff;

        font-size: 10px;

        font-weight: bold;

        font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;

        color: #333333;

        }

/* main.css */

BODY {

	SCROLLBAR-FACE-COLOR: #dddde1; FONT-SIZE: 11px; SCROLLBAR-HIGHLIGHT-COLOR: #ffffff; SCROLLBAR-SHADOW-COLOR: #dee3e7; COLOR: #000000; SCROLLBAR-3DLIGHT-COLOR: #d1d7dc; SCROLLBAR-ARROW-COLOR: #324056; SCROLLBAR-TRACK-COLOR: #efefef;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, sans-serif; SCROLLBAR-DARKSHADOW-COLOR: #98aab1; BACKGROUND-COLOR: #FFFFFF; background-imag: url(/images/bg_streifen.gif)

}

TD {

	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, sans-serif

}

TABLE {

	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, sans-serif

}

TR {

	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, Geneva, sans-serif

}

.blue {

	FONT-SIZE: 10px; COLOR: #324056

}

.white {

	FONT-SIZE: 10px

}

.reds {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#b70000

}

.headl {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#C21128

}

.text01 {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#222222

}

.head {

	FONT-WEIGHT: bold; FONT-SIZE: 16px; COLOR: #C21128

}


/*
li {font-size: 10pt;color: #C21128;	list-style-image: url(images/list_off.gif);

}
*/

A.mcgood:active {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#4f4f4f; TEXT-DECORATION: underline

}

A.mcgood:link {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#4f4f4f; TEXT-DECORATION: none

}

A.mcgood:visited {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#4f4f4f; TEXT-DECORATION: none

}

A.mcgood:hover {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#FFFFFF; TEXT-DECORATION: none

}

A.weiter:active {

	FONT-WEIGHT: bold; FONT-SIZE: 12pt; COLOR: #b70000; TEXT-DECORATION: underline

}

A.weiter:link {

	FONT-WEIGHT: bold; FONT-SIZE: 12pt; COLOR: #b70000; TEXT-DECORATION: none

}

A.weiter:visited {

	FONT-WEIGHT: bold; FONT-SIZE: 12pt; COLOR: #b70000; TEXT-DECORATION: none

}

A.weiter:hover {

	FONT-WEIGHT: bold; FONT-SIZE: 12pt; COLOR: #0000AA; TEXT-DECORATION: underline

}

A.email:active {

	FONT-SIZE: 13px; COLOR: #225879;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line

}

A.email:link {

	FONT-SIZE: 13px; COLOR: #225879;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none

}

A.email:visited {

	FONT-SIZE: 13px; COLOR: #225879;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none

}

A.email:hover {

	FONT-SIZE: 13px; COLOR: #0000AA;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line

}

A.snav:active {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#820000; TEXT-DECORATION: none

}

A.snav:link {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#333333; TEXT-DECORATION: none

}

A.snav:visited {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#333333; TEXT-DECORATION: none

}

A.snav:hover {

	F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#0000AA; TEXT-DECORATION: none

}

A.snavp:active {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#0000AA; TEXT-DECORATION: none

}

A.snavp:link {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#0000AA; TEXT-DECORATION: none

}

A.snavp:visited {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#0000AA; TEXT-DECORATION: none

}

A.snavp:hover {

	FONT-WEIGHT: bold; FONT-SIZE: 13px; COLOR: #C21128; TEXT-DECORATION: none

}

.transp {

	FILTER: Alpha(Opacity=100,finishopacity=80, Style=1)

}

.tdsub {

	BORDER-RIGHT: white 1px solid; BORDER-TOP: white 1px solid; BORDER-BOTTOM: white 1px solid; BACKGROUND-COLOR: #ffffff

}

/*A:active {

	FONT-SIZE: 13px; COLOR: #225879;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line

}

A:link {

	FONT-SIZE: 13px; COLOR: #225879;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none

}

A:visited {

	FONT-SIZE: 13px; COLOR: #225879;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none

}

A:hover {

	FONT-SIZE: 13px; COLOR: #B70000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line

}

*/